Chimney inspection services involve a thorough evaluation of the interior and exterior components of a chimney system. Professionals typically examine the flue, chimney liner, damper, and masonry for signs of damage, deterioration, or blockages. Using specialized tools and techniques, inspectors identify issues such as creosote buildup, cracks, corrosion, or obstructions that could impair the chimney’s performance or pose safety concerns. Regular inspections help ensure that the chimney functions efficiently and remains in good condition, reducing the risk of unexpected problems.
These services are essential for addressing common chimney-related problems that can affect safety and operation. Over time, creosote deposits can accumulate, increasing the risk of chimney fires. Cracks or damaged liners may lead to leaks or allow harmful gases to escape into the home. Blockages caused by debris, animal nests, or soot buildup can hinder proper venting, leading to poor draft and potential carbon monoxide buildup. Early detection of such issues through inspections allows for timely repairs, helping to prevent costly damage and maintain safe operation.

Inspection Costs - The typical cost for a chimney inspection ranges from $100 to $300, depending on the level of inspection required. For example, a basic visual inspection might be around $100, while a more detailed assessment could be closer to $300.
Service Fees - Service fees for chimney inspections often vary based on the property's size and location, generally falling between $150 and $400. Additional services, such as cleaning or repairs, may incur extra charges beyond the inspection fee.
Pricing Factors - Costs can fluctuate based on the chimney’s condition and accessibility, with prices in Burleson, TX, typically aligning with regional averages. An inspection for a standard chimney might cost around $200, while complex cases could be more expensive.
Cost Range Summary - Overall, homeowners can expect to pay between $100 and $400 for a professional chimney inspection service. Exact prices depend on the scope of inspection and local service provider rates in the area.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is included in a chimney inspection service? A chimney inspection typically involves examining the chimney structure, checking for obstructions, creosote buildup, and assessing the condition of the flue, damper, and chimney cap.
How often should a chimney be inspected? It is recommended to have a chimney inspected at least once a year, especially before the heating season begins or after any significant weather events.
What are the signs that a chimney needs an inspection? Signs include smoke backing up, strong odors, visible damage or cracks, or a decrease in draft efficiency during use.
Will a chimney inspection identify potential fire hazards? Yes, inspections can reveal creosote buildup, blockages, and structural issues that could pose fire risks if not addressed.
